With a stay at Madison Crown Hotel in Angeles City (Balibago), you'll be within a 5-minute drive of Walking Street and Clark Freeport Zone. This hotel is 1.7 mi (2.8 km) from SM City Clark and 0.6 mi (0.9 km) from Air Force City Park. This hotel offers designated smoking areas. Enjoy a satisfying meal at Velvet Crown Restaurant serving guests of Madison Crown Hotel. Mingle with other guests at the complimentary reception, held daily. Wrap up your day with a drink at the bar/lounge. A complimentary full breakfast is served daily from 6:00 AM to 10:00 AM. Featured amenities include a 24-hour front desk and an elevator. Free self parking is available onsite. Make yourself at home in one of the 73 guestrooms. Complimentary wireless internet access is available to keep you connected. Bathrooms with showers are provided.

"I chose this hotel as one of the amenities mentioned a sauna. Apparently, they don't have a sauna amenity-- but a room that has a sauna. That is awfully misleading. As soon as we checked in, I was already disappointed. While it is new and recently renovated, I find the various elements of the room overdesigned and not very user-friendly. The peephole on the door was too high for either of us to reach. It also didn't have a cover (security risk). It might’ve been 6 feet. The chair and desk was not very ergonomic, the table was too high and the chair low. I dunno, seems like they designed the room for big people and I’m just a hobbit in a human world. The tables’ glass tops easily slides off because it doesn't have rubber feet to keep it in place. The sliding doors of the closet could easily overlap that it’d be hard to pull them to close properly. The bathroom door was unnecessarily huge. The bathtub setup is not very accessible, it’s setup way too high that you literally need a foot stool (that they have ready) to climb on. Needing a footstool and a handle is very accident-prone (the room we got was not senior/PWD-friendly, or even for someone with injuries). Even as an able-bodied person, it feel like one wrong slip on the stool can have disastrous consequences. The tub drain can easily be stepped on and then it closes, weird. The staff were nice and friendly but it was odd that they didn’t seem too aware about various hotel policies and rules or even amenities when asked about: whether the sauna was an amenity, if asking for a bottled water was paid, if getting something printed at the front desk would be paid, or when the lights would turn on when the power went out. Speaking of the power going out, it took more than 5 minutes, perhaps even up to 10, for the generator to kick in or maybe it was the actual power coming back already--not sure. But there was absolutely no care to its customers about the power outage that we were just in the room waiting for the lights to come on… It was never spoken about when we checked out the next day. No one checked on us after the lights came back on either. We had to find the number to call the front desk as the phone needs power to work and the number on the keycard doesn't work. Only one guy in the restaurant seemed to be on top of things during breakfast. Also seemed like they used powdered pineapple juice. But hey, the bed was really comfy, everything was new and clean. The room was also spacious."

What is the average price of a hotel in Angeles for this weekend?

According to the latest 12-month data from Trip.com, the average price for a 3-star hotel in Angeles this weekend is SGD 74 per night. For a 4-star hotel, the average cost is SGD 125 per night. If you're looking for a luxury experience, 5-star hotels in Angeles this weekend typically cost SGD 388 per night.

How much do hotels in Angeles cost per night during weekdays?

Based on the latest 12-month data from Trip.com, the average price for a 3-star hotel in Angeles during weekdays is SGD 73 per night. For a 4-star hotel, you can expect to pay around SGD 121 per night. If you're looking for a luxury stay, 5-star hotels in Angeles generally cost SGD 383 per night on weekdays.
